Output d16bca1960b701953e8fe2686dc20f947ce93ece28461e6b898d0a14d7e352a5:175

value
61538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b7cce5f77bba49c88b809f9e484747cbc79e3da OP_EQUAL
address
3A2kvgahQjfz7ohrgRaDARLXFnw2Buy1GL
transaction
d16bca1960b701953e8fe2686dc20f947ce93ece28461e6b898d0a14d7e352a5
confirmations
26548
spent
true